Milwaukee Homeless Veterans Initiative

It's an unsettling statistic -- at least one fourth of Milwaukee's homeless are veterans.

That's according to Tracy Sperko, Executive Director of the  Milwaukee Homeless Veterans Initiative.

The non-profit serves hundreds of veterans every year, and it helps them not only to acquire an apartment, but it also provides a basic move-in kit for them to get settled.  That includes a couch, kitchen table, linens, pots and pans, and other everyday items most people would take for granted.

MHVI is always accepting donations at its north side location, too.  You can drop off furniture or kitchen items, cold weather gear, or other gently used household goods.

And this year, the organization is getting lots of attention.  The County Executive's and the Mayor's offices are both hosting toiletry drives to benefit the cause.  Area Walgreens locations are also collecting donations.  Plus, donation bins have been installed at the Pabst Theater, Riverside Theater, and Turner Hall.
